WebSep 9, 2024 · What is Web Copy? Let’s define the terms one at a time, beginning with web copy. This term is applied to any piece of writing that appears on your website, with the intent of convincing visitors to take a desired action. In other words, web copy refers to any writing that is meant to motivate the reader to purchase a product, call to set an ... WebCopy in marketing refers to written information that aims to inform, persuade or entertain an audience. Businesses use copy to inform the public about their products and services, persuade the public to purchase their products and services or drive traffic to their website using entertaining copy. In addition to copywriting, content writing can ...
